string sql = "select 学号,姓名 from 学生表 "; 
            
            DataSet ds = new DataSet(); 
            OleDbCommand comd = new OleDbCommand(sql,conn); 
            comd.CommandText = sql; 
            OleDbDataAdapter da = new OleDbDataAdapter(); 
            da.SelectCommand = comd; 
            da.Fill(ds); 
            DataTable myTable = ds.Tables[0]; 
          
            for (int i = 0; i < myTable.Rows.Count; i++) 
            { 
                
                this.myRow = myTable.Rows[i]; 
                if (myRow[0].ToString().Trim() == txtstuNO.Text.Trim()  &&( myRow[1].ToString().Trim() == txtname.Text.Trim())) 
                { 
                    ismatch = true; 
                } 
                else 
                { 
                    ismatch = false; 
                } 
            } 
            
你一台机子要登陆几个人啊

解决方案 »

  1.   

    string sql = "select 学号,姓名 from 学生表 Where 学号='"+txtstuNO.Text.Trim()+"'and 姓名='"+txtname.Text.Trim()+"'"; 
          OleDbCommand comd = new OleDbCommand(sql,conn); 
          comd.Execu......自己想啊
      

  2.   

    comd.ExecuteRead();
    comd.ExecuteNonQuery();
    comd.ExecuteScalar();
    这三个你自己去搞清楚要用哪个啊,登陆不是像你写那样子的啊
      

  3.   

    呵呵 用Form验证吧 别用这种方式 不好的